19Move shift rod from side to side while pushing on the propeller shaft to ensure proper alignment of the bearing housing locator pin into the locator pin hole in the gearcaseTap the end of the propeller shaft with plastic or rawhide mallet to fully seat the bearing housing

20Apply OMC Gasket Sealing Compound to the threads of the shift rod cover screwsInstall the screwsTighten the screws to torque of 60-84 inIbs(7-9 Nml21Position the driveshaft thrust bearingthrust washerand shim(sl CD (selected earlierl on the driveshaftI Note Position bearingwasher, and shim(sl in the order shown

the gearcase area that contacts mounting flange of the bearing housingDo not coat inside bearing housing bore surface of the gearcase23Using OMC Driveshaft Seal Protector, PI 318674, slide the driveshaft bearing housing onto the driveshaftCOA3130

24Pull up on the shift rod to engage FORWARD gearTurn the gearcase upside down by rotating the holding fixtureBe sure any excess grease is removed from the pinion needle bearingsDegrease inside taper of the pinionPosition the pinion in the gearcase25Degrease the driveshaft taper and install the driveshaftTurn the gearcase right side up26Lightly coat the threads of the pinion nut with outboard lubricant and install on the driveshaft using OMC Pinion Nut Starting Tool, PIN 342216Turn the driveshaft by hand to engage the nutRemove the pinion nut starting tool before applying torque to pinion nut
